Lockport Real Estate Market Intelligence
Lockport is a city in New York, primarily served by the ZIP codes 14094 and 14095. The local housing market is characterized by a high rate of homeownership, with 71.8% of housing units owner-occupied. The median home value is $164,600, and the average home size is 1,525 square feet, indicating a market of moderately sized, affordable properties. The median household income in Lockport is $34,745. For renters, who make up 28.2% of occupied housing units, the median gross rent is $787 per month. This creates a distinct affordability profile between owning and renting in the city. History
Lockport is named for the series of five 'flight locks' constructed there to lift boats 60 feet up the Niagara Escarpment on the Erie Canal, a monumental engineering feat of the 1820s.
The city was a major industrial center in the 19th and early 20th centuries, home to the Lockport Hydraulic Raceway which powered numerous mills and factories, including the famous Lockport Locks Milling Company.
Lockport's iconic 'Big Bridge' on Main Street was, at the time of its construction in 1914-15, the widest bridge in the world, built to span the Erie Canal and its towpaths.
Life in Lockport
Life in Lockport centers on a strong sense of community and local pride. The historic downtown features a mix of family-owned restaurants, antique shops, and cafes, with seasonal farmers markets and festivals like the Canal Fest and the Historic Lockport Ghost Walks drawing residents together. The Palace Theatre is a restored 1925 vaudeville house hosting live performances and films. Dining ranges from classic New York-style pizzerias and cozy pubs to fine dining in historic buildings, often with a focus on local ingredients and a welcoming, unpretentious atmosphere.
